Step 6: Drain the Proctorline exam queue before cutover. Pause intake, wait for in-flight proctoring sessions to flush, confirm queue depth is zero in the Lanternview dashboard. Then push the new consumer build to the standby pool. The push must be signed; verify against the key below.

deploy key for tawef-fahaf: bky13_g3HEideuTscRu

# Building Access: Fernholt Canteen Shared Entrance

The level 1 canteen at Dunmere Court is shared with our neighbours at Kestrel & Vane, whose staff enter through the east atrium door. During night shifts the canteen itself is closed, but the vending alcove stays open, and the connecting door between the two buildings remains locked from 20:00. Night staff must not admit Kestrel & Vane personnel after that time; direct them to their own entrance instead. To reach the vending alcove overnight, key in the code below.

staff pass of fajof-fawif = bdg-ES-2

We are adding a confidence-threshold gate to the encoding sniffer so low-confidence detections fall back to a quarantine queue rather than a silent default. On-call should monitor quarantine depth for the first two weeks and page the owning team if it grows unexpectedly. The sniffer's new thresholds and retry limits are set as follows.

tuning table, kawep-tawif:
CAPS = {
    "olidor": 80,
    "belion": 7,
    "quenys": 225,
    "druox": 839,
    "fraath": 482,
}

### Runbook: InkMill Markdown Pipeline — Renderer Stall

If rendered previews stop updating, first check the InkMill worker queue depth; a stall above five minutes means the sanitizer stage is wedged. Drain the queue with `inkmill drain --safe`, then restart workers one at a time to preserve cache warmth. Record the restart in the incident log, and include the build token printed below.

trace token, bawig-yageg: htk6_3563df